Some of the other risk factors or predisposing factors include Age African Ethnicity, Male Gender, Obesity, Family History, Gingivitis Disease Diabetes.Pancreatic Cancer is cancer of an organ in the human body called the pancreas, which is located behind the lower part of the stomach. The function of this organ is to secrete certain essential enzymes to digest food and also secrete hormones to metabolize sugars such as insulin and glucagon (Mayoclinic).

In fact only 3% of patients live beyond the 5 year survival period (American cancer society 2009).Pancreatic cancer is caused by the abnormal and uncontrolled growth of cells in the pancreas, a large gland that's part of the digestive system. Around half of all new cases are diagnosed in people aged 75 or over. It's uncommon in people under 40 years of age.

Pancreatic cancer is a malignant neoplasm originating from transformed cells arising in tissues forming the pancreas. Pancreatic cancer (cancer of the pancreas) mainly occurs in people aged over 60. If it is diagnosed at an early stage, then an operation to remove the cancer gives some chance of a cure.

Targeted therapy. As discussed in the Types of Treatment section, erlotinib is the only targeted therapy currently approved for pancreatic cancer, in combination with gemcitabine. Other drugs that may help block tumor growth and spread are being studied for pancreatic cancer, both as single drugs and as part of combination therapy.

Pancreatic cancer is highly lethal because it grows and spreads rapidly and often is diagnosed in its late stages. Genetic analysis has recently identified four pancreatic cancer subtypes -- squamous, pancreatic progenitor, aberrantly differentiated endocrine exocrine (ADEX), and immunogenic.

Essay Preview Pancreatic cancer is when malignant cancer cells are found in the tissue of the pancreas. The pancreas is an organ found behind the stomach, in front of the spine. It is divided into three different sections: the head, body, and tail.

About advanced cancer. Unfortunately advanced cancer can’t usually be cured. But treatment can control it, relieve symptoms, and give you a good quality of life for a while. What advanced pancreatic cancer is. Advanced pancreatic cancer means the cancer has spread from where it started, or has come back some time after treatment (recurrence).

Pancreatic cancer is a disease in which cells become abnormal and multiply without control or order and form a malignant tumor in the tissues of the pancreas. The pancreas is a gland about 6 inches long that is shaped like a thin tadpole lying on its side.

Pancreatic cancer actually develops over many years in a series of steps known as pancreatic intraepithelial neoplasia or PanIN. In the early steps, such as PanIN 1, there are changes in a small number of genes, and the duct cells of the pancreas do not look very abnormal.
